Basic Details
- Boards
- CBSE (Affiliation No. 2730268)
- Classes
- Nursery to XII
- Co-ed
- Yes
- Boarding
- No (Day School)
- Founded
- 1987
- Student–teacher ratio
- 1:5 (as per school disclosure); average class size ~30
- Students
- ~3000
- Staff
- 77 teaching staff (PGT 14, TGT 22, PRT 27, PET & others 14), Principal: Dr. Ahsan Ali (Ph.D. Mathematics)
Summary for the Parent
Overview
Bloom Public School is a long-standing CBSE day school in Vasant Kunj known for its academic consistency, transparent operations, and safe environment.
It’s a good fit for families who value structure, discipline, and strong board exam preparation.
What kind of child will this school work for best
Children who thrive in a structured, academically focused environment
Families living within the school’s transport network
Students aiming for strong CBSE board performance
Strengths
Consistent academic results and experienced teaching staff
Transparent disclosures and safety compliance
Atal Tinkering Lab and good lab infrastructure
Balanced co‑curricular exposure
Potential trade-offs / Things to check
Limited campus size compared to newer schools
Distance and transport convenience for non-local families
Some feedback about teacher engagement and communication gaps
Fewer experiential learning opportunities
Recommendations / Questions to Ask
Request the latest fee and transport details
Ask about remedial and counselling support for students
Visit during school hours to observe classroom interaction
Check how the school integrates extracurriculars with academics
Confirm safety and medical facilities on campus
